Here’s a summary of the article, focusing on the key points:
* Trump Threatens SNAP Benefits: Donald Trump has stated he will withhold SNAP (Supplemental Nutrition Assistance Program) benefits – commonly known as food stamps – until the government reopens. He criticized the increase in benefits under the Biden management, claiming they were too easily accessible.
* Court Challenges to Past Shutdowns: During previous government shutdowns,federal judges in Rhode Island and Massachusetts ordered the Trump administration to continue funding SNAP benefits.
* USDA Funding Concerns: A recent court filing highlighted concerns that funding for crucial programs like school meals might not be available if a shutdown continues, as these funds are unlikely to be replenished through future appropriations.
* No immediate Response: the USDA and White House have not yet responded to requests for comment on the situation.
Essentially, the article details Trump’s latest threat regarding SNAP benefits during a potential government shutdown, and reminds readers of past legal challenges to similar actions during his presidency. It also points to broader concerns about funding for essential social programs.
